Yevlax vs Sete Lagoas Climate & Distance Between

Brazil flag
  • The distance between Yevlax, Azerbaijan and Sete Lagoas, Brazil is approximately 11,515 km or 7,156 mi.
  • To reach Yevlax in this distance one would set out from Sete Lagoas bearing 51.3°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Yevlax bearing 75.8° or ENE .
  • Yevlax has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k) whereas Sete Lagoas has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a).
  • Yevlax is in or near the warm temperate thorn steppe biome whereas Sete Lagoas is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ome.
  • The annual mean temperature is 6.1 °C (11°F) cooler.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 20.3 °C (36.5°F) more in Yevlax.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to truly hyperoceanic.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 989.7 mm (39 in) less which is equivalent to 989.7 l/m² (24.29 US gal/ft²) or 9,897,000 l/ha (1,058,055 US gal/ac) less. About 1/4 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 19.1° lower in Yevlax than in Sete Lagoas.
